I have set up a slab discount schedule that seems to be working correctly. I will be using this schedule for about 10 different products (all within the same product family). However, I want to set a minimum price per SKU that the SKU would not be sold below. For example, for this particular product, we would not want it sold below $1000 per license(for all the SKUs in the product family). So not the total for the quote line itself but once the discount schedule reaches $250 per 1 quantity, it cuts off at that point and will not go below that (hopefully this makes sense). Is there a way to set a limit for this within a discount schedule? Or is there something I should be using in addition to a discount schedule to accomplish this?
